项目系统写作文档实操案例:5个经典场景实战解析

在数字化转型的浪潮中,项目系统写作文档已成为保障项目成功交付的核心环节之一。一份高质量的系统文档不仅能清晰记录项目需求、架构和实施细节,更能成为团队协作、知识传承和问题排查的重要依据。本文将通过5个经典实战场景,深度解析项目系统写作文档的方法论与实操技巧。

场景一:需求模糊的初创项目文档构建

案例背景

某AI初创公司获得天使轮融资后,启动了智能客服机器人项目。由于团队规模较小(仅8人),且项目处于快速试错阶段,需求频繁变更,导致项目系统文档缺失严重。在开发过程中,团队成员对需求理解不一致,出现多次返工,影响了项目进度。

解决方案

采用敏捷式文档管理策略,将项目系统写作文档拆解为轻量化的模块,随项目迭代逐步完善。重点构建需求跟踪矩阵、用户故事地图和接口文档三大核心文档,确保关键信息不丢失。

执行步骤

  1. 需求捕获阶段:通过用户访谈和竞品分析,整理出12个核心用户故事,形成初步需求文档。
  2. 架构设计阶段:绘制系统架构图,明确前端、后端和AI模型之间的交互关系,生成架构设计文档。
  3. 开发实施阶段:每完成一个功能模块,同步更新接口文档和测试用例,确保文档与代码一致性。
  4. 迭代优化阶段:每两周进行一次文档评审,根据项目变更及时更新文档内容。

关键要点

  • 采用Markdown格式编写文档,便于多人协作和版本控制
  • 建立文档更新触发机制,如代码合并时自动同步接口文档
  • 文档内容以"实用"为核心,避免冗长的理论描述

效果评估

项目上线后,团队协作效率提升40%,新成员入职培训时间缩短60%。客服机器人上线3个月后,用户满意度达到4.6/5,远超行业平均水平。项目系统写作文档成为团队内部知识沉淀的重要载体,为后续产品迭代提供了清晰的历史参考。

场景二:跨部门协作的大型项目文档整合

案例背景

某大型制造企业启动智能制造升级项目,涉及IT、生产、质量、供应链等多个部门。由于各部门文档标准不统一,信息孤岛问题严重,导致项目沟通成本居高不下。在项目中期评审时,发现多个子系统接口定义冲突,差点导致项目延期。

解决方案

建立统一的项目系统写作文档规范,采用中央文档管理平台进行集中管控。通过文档架构师角色统一协调各部门文档输出,确保信息一致性。

执行步骤

  1. 标准制定阶段:组织跨部门会议,制定《项目系统文档编写规范》,明确文档格式、命名规则和审批流程。
  2. 架构设计阶段:绘制企业级系统架构图,明确各子系统边界和接口定义,生成《系统集成方案》。
  3. 文档整合阶段:将各部门提交的文档导入中央管理平台,进行格式统一和内容审核。
  4. 持续维护阶段:建立文档变更管理流程,任何文档修改都需经过审批后方可生效。

关键要点

  • 采用UML统一建模语言,确保各部门对系统设计的理解一致
  • 建立文档版本控制机制,保留历史版本以便追溯
  • 定期开展文档审计,确保文档与实际系统一致性

效果评估

项目系统写作文档整合后,跨部门沟通成本降低50%,接口冲突问题减少80%。项目最终提前2周上线,为企业带来年营收增长15%的效益。统一的文档体系也为后续的系统维护和升级提供了坚实基础。

场景三:技术债务清理的文档重构

案例背景

某电商平台由于早期快速迭代,积累了大量技术债务。系统文档缺失严重,代码注释不规范,导致新入职的技术人员难以理解系统架构。在一次紧急修复线上问题时,由于缺乏文档参考,修复时间长达8小时,造成了较大的经济损失。

解决方案

启动文档重构项目,采用逆向工程方法,从现有代码和系统运行日志中提取关键信息,逐步完善项目系统写作文档。重点重构系统架构文档、数据库设计文档和API文档。

执行步骤

  1. 现状评估阶段:对现有系统进行全面扫描,生成系统依赖关系图和代码复杂度报告。
  2. 文档重构阶段:根据代码分析结果,绘制新版系统架构图,补充缺失的数据库设计文档。
  3. 知识沉淀阶段:组织技术专家开展代码走查,将隐性知识转化为显性文档。
  4. 持续优化阶段:建立文档与代码同步更新机制,确保技术债务不再积累。

关键要点

  • 采用自动化文档生成工具,提高文档重构效率
  • 建立文档质量评估体系,确保文档的准确性和可读性
  • 将文档重构纳入技术人员绩效考核,提高团队重视程度

效果评估

文档重构完成后,系统维护效率提升60%,线上问题平均修复时间缩短至1.5小时。项目系统写作文档成为技术团队的"知识地图",为后续的系统升级和功能扩展提供了清晰的指导。

场景四:敏捷开发中的轻量级文档管理

案例背景

某互联网公司采用Scrum敏捷开发模式,团队成员认为传统的项目系统写作文档过于繁琐,影响开发效率。在多个迭代中,文档工作被忽视,导致团队对项目历史决策记忆模糊,影响了产品迭代的连贯性。

解决方案

采用"必要文档"原则,只保留对项目成功至关重要的文档。将项目系统写作文档融入敏捷开发流程,通过用户故事、验收标准和迭代回顾等形式记录关键信息。

执行步骤

  1. 文档精简阶段:对现有文档进行全面梳理,删除冗余内容,保留核心文档。
  2. 流程融合阶段:将文档写作融入敏捷开发流程,如在用户故事中补充技术实现细节。
  3. 自动化生成阶段:利用CI/CD工具自动生成接口文档和测试报告,减少人工编写工作量。
  4. 知识共享阶段:每周开展一次技术分享会,将文档中的关键知识进行口头讲解和讨论。

关键要点

  • 文档内容以"够用"为原则,避免过度文档化
  • 采用可视化工具(如Miro)辅助文档编写,提高可读性
  • 建立文档所有权制度,确保每个文档都有明确的负责人

效果评估

实施轻量级文档管理后,团队开发效率提升25%,同时文档完整性保持在90%以上。项目系统写作文档不再是开发的负担,而是成为团队协作的有效工具。产品迭代的连贯性得到显著提升,用户反馈响应速度加快30%。

场景五:跨团队协作的大型开源项目文档

案例背景

某开源大数据平台拥有全球范围内的200多名贡献者,由于缺乏统一的项目系统写作文档规范,导致文档质量参差不齐。新贡献者难以快速上手,项目维护成本居高不下。在一次重要版本发布中,由于文档更新不及时,导致多个社区用户出现部署失败问题。

解决方案

建立开源项目文档协作框架,明确文档贡献流程和质量标准。采用中英文双语文档策略,满足全球用户需求。重点完善快速入门指南、API文档和贡献者手册三大核心文档。

执行步骤

  1. 规范制定阶段:组织核心贡献者制定《开源项目文档规范》,明确文档结构、格式和审核流程。
  2. 文档重构阶段:对现有文档进行全面审核和重构,统一文档风格和术语。
  3. 协作机制建立阶段:搭建文档协作平台,支持多人实时编辑和版本控制。
  4. 社区推广阶段:开展文档贡献者培训计划,鼓励社区用户参与文档完善工作。

关键要点

  • 采用国际化文档策略,支持多语言版本
  • 建立文档质量评估机制,确保文档准确性和一致性
  • 将文档贡献纳入社区贡献者激励体系

效果评估

文档规范实施后,新贡献者上手时间缩短70%,社区用户部署成功率提升至95%。项目系统写作文档成为开源项目的"门面",吸引了更多开发者参与贡献。项目Star数量在6个月内增长了3倍,成为该领域最受欢迎的开源项目之一。

总结

项目系统写作文档并非一成不变的模板,而是需要根据项目特点和团队文化灵活调整的动态过程。通过上述5个经典场景的实战解析,我们可以看到,无论是初创项目还是大型开源项目,无论是敏捷开发还是传统瀑布模式,都需要建立适合自身的文档管理策略。

在未来的项目管理中,项目系统写作文档将更加注重轻量化、可视化和协作性。随着AI技术的发展,自动化文档生成和智能文档助手将成为新的趋势,帮助团队更高效地完成文档工作。但无论技术如何发展,文档的核心价值始终不变——记录知识、促进协作、保障成功。